Go through your mailscanner configuration and configure it to perform
the bayes rebuild (rather than spamassassin). Then enable the option to
wait while the rebuild is in progress.

> I run a linux mail-relay with Mailscanner 4.46.2-2 and use mailwatch-1.0.4
> as Gui for maintenance. The server is al linux sles9 with postfix and I
> habe installed spamassassin 3.1.0
> 
> The systems runs very well and most of the spam mail is tagged.
> 
> But today I realized, that somtime spammails get through. When I have a look
> in mailwatch, I see, that the mail is not tagged and in the section "Spam
> Report" the "Score" is "rebuilding".
> 
> In the mail-log I can see, that MailScanner tagged the mail because of one
> RBL-check, but Spamassassion seems to sleep or?
> 
> 
> 
> YOu can check your system,if you open the mailwatch-gui, check in "Reports"
> for "Spam Report contains 'rebuilding'". On my system, there are several
> mails every day, and it happens always at about 14:00. Yesterday from 14:15
> until 14.16, the day before from 14:08 until 14:09 and so on.
> 
> Has anybody any idea, why SA does not work?
